Flint Town United have added a dynamic young forward to their squad just ahead of the 2023-24 North Wales Women’s Football League season.
Tegan Crockett joins the Silkwomen after spending the past two seasons with CPD Y Rhyl 1879, where she chalked up a total of 16 goals.
Tegan, 18, was a key member of the Lilywhites team of 2021-22 which won the North Wales League title without losing a game, netting 13 times in that campaign.
Her best performance was a four-goal salvo in a 5-2 win at Amlwch Town.
She added three more to her total last season, which saw Rhyl rise up to the tier 2 Genero Adran North League, but featured in just 12 matches.
At under-16 level, Tegan represented NFA.
A hard-working attacking player, Tegan is renowned for never giving up in pursuit of the ball and looks sure to be a great addition to the Flint front-line.
